A new attack on civilian infrastructure has occurred in the southern part of the Odesa region. According to official sources, a private residential building was destroyed as a result of the strike. The situation at the scene remains under control by rescue services.

Preliminary information from the Odesa Regional Military Administration (RMA) and the State Emergency Service (SES) indicates that the incident occurred on August 4. Two people were injured due to the damage to the building. They sustained injuries of varying severity and were transported to medical facilities.

Immediately after the impact, a fire broke out at the site. Firefighters and rescue teams promptly arrived and extinguished the blaze, preventing the fire from spreading to neighboring buildings. Currently, relevant services are working at the scene to assess the extent of the damage and conduct search and rescue operations.

Oleg Kiper, head of the Odesa RMA, confirmed the attack, noting that the strike hit a civilian object. Information about the injured and the destroyed house was promptly disseminated through the official communication channels of the department.

This incident occurs against the backdrop of an escalating situation in the region. Just a day earlier, on August 3, 13 people were injured as a result of an attack on the transport infrastructure of the Odesa region. Recent events indicate a high intensity of strikes on objects within the region.
